Chapter 2: Never been better
Rukawa himself was startled by the way he acted in front of a stranger, a tourist, a girl. But, she was not any ordinarily girl. She has a heavenly beauty of an angel, a very strong charisma which can't be seen with just anyone and she has the power, the sensational power which drove him to her. Rukawa knows that she's unaware of her effect to men. Rukawa lay on his bed, thinking about Rhys. The beautiful naïve girl who stood in front of him, who he held hands with and whom he had spent his whole day with. The whole day seemed like 2 minutes to him. It was love at first sight. He spent the remaining hours in his room, thinking if Rhys was still available for him to own.
Rhys was excited to meet Rukawa the next day. She woke up at dawn, took a refreshingly long hot bath. She washed her hair and spent an hour thinking what hairdo to wear.
"Rhys? Are you going to have you're breakfast with me?"
She heard her Dad calling just outside her hotel room. Afraid to admit she forgot about breakfast, she called after her father:
"Yes Daddy, I'll be right out."
"Good. And Rhys."
"Yes Daddy? Don't worry about your date. You look perfect just the way you are."
Rhys didn't believe her father. She knows that Rukawa didn't like her appearance the first time he met her. 10 minutes later, she was with her father at the restaurant of the hotel. She was so excited for the lunch date with Rukawa that she barely ate. She asked for her father's permission to go ahead to her hotel suite. She practically ran up. The moment she reached her hotel room, she browsed thru a telephone directory and found a hairdresser. She called the Revere hair salon and made an appointment as soon as possible. She went back down, took a cab and went to the salon. There, the Japanese beautician, Kotaro Kino, made her even more beautiful. Since she was only 14, Kotaro put on a light pink blush on, a mild purple eye shadow, and a pink lipstick. The hair dresser, Wakeshi Sutu, did a miracle with her long red hair. By the time she stepped out of the salon, she didn't waste any time for she only had an hour left. She called a cab and head for the hotel. She didn't need to shop for a dress for she had a lot of beautiful dresses. She chose a black, short skirted dress and a pair of diamond earrings. She wore a diamond necklace with a cross-shaped pendant and to finish her outfit, she wore a pair of silver high-heeled, strapped sandals. She looked at herself at the full-length mirror; she was contented by the way she looked. She saw her father's limousine outside the hotel; she took her purse and her coat and rushed down. She had 15 minutes to get there.
Rukawa was frantic when he woke up and saw the clock read 9 am. He woke up late and he only has 3 hours to get ready for his lunch date with Rhys. He panicked because it was his first date. He didn't know how to prepare for it. He skipped breakfast and went straight to take a cold shower. When he was fully awake, he looked at his wardrobe. Note to self: Get a new wardrobe. He looked at his drab wardrobe. He was not sure what to wear. He went from casual to formal to hippie to a jock (which he is). Finally after an hour, he decided to go with the casual look, a pair of jeans and a light blue Chinese customed t-shirt. He only has an hour to get there. He took his multi-millionaire dad's limo and asked the chauffer to step on it!
When Rukawa got there, he didn't automatically go in Terri restaurant. He thought maybe Rhys will not show up. But after a minute he stepped out of the limo thinking, Rhys was worth waiting for even if it was for the whole day.
Rhys got there just in the nick of time. She entered the restaurant and glance if Rukawa was there. She saw Rukawa alright, right in the middle of the restaurant. He looked gorgeous! Handsome was the perfect word to describe him. Casual outfit, usual hairdo, blank expression, he was the guy Rhys met yesterday. She walked over.
Rukawa saw Rhys walking over to her, he stood, and dazzled by the way she looked. She's amazing beautiful! Rukawa was stunned by her exquisite beauty, her intellectual eyes and her perfect figure. Rukawa was looking at a heavenly maiden.
"You look wonderful, mon cherie!"
"You too, Rukawa."
There was the voice of the angel.
"God is so good to me! Sit, sit."
Rukawa pulled out the chair across him and let Rhys sit.
"Would you like to look at the menu? Or would you like me to order for you?"
"Order for me please."
After Rukawa had ordered for the both of them,
"God really is so good to me."
"Why?"
"Because He let me meet you."
Rhys let out a laugh. She was flattered.
"Why are you laughing Rhys? Is anything funny?"
"Nothing really, it's just that I've never met anyone as charming as you."
"What I say is the truth."
"Thank you." Rhys blushed.
"So, how long will you stay in here?"
"My dad said we'll be moving."
"Really? That's great! Where will you study?"
"For high school I will be studying in Shohoku High."
"That's where I'll be studying next year!"
"Really?"
"Yes!"
"That's great!"
"It will be."
Rukawa and Rhys sat there and enjoyed their delicious lunch. They talked about everything! They chatted about America, Japan, Rhys' suitors. Rhys found herself comfortable with Rukawa's company and Rukawa practically loved her.
When they finished their lunch.
"I hope you had a good time."
"I enjoyed it."
"You have time tonight?"
"Depends. what are you planning?"
"A call."
"Sure! I'll call you Rhys!"
"I'll be waiting."
They went different ways, each in their own limo. No one knew one another's back ground.
When Rhys went back home, she saw her Dad sitting in the hotel suite.
"Rhys! Finally you're back."
"What's the matter Daddy? Everything all right?"
"Never better! I found us a home near Shohoku High."
"Great!"
"We move in today."
"Great! I'll be ready in an hour!"
After an hour, they checked out of their hotel room and moved in their new house. Rhys wondered who their neighbors will be.
